    Ingredients

    • Chocolate Chunks : Use your favorite - white chocolate, dark chocolate, semi sweet . You can use chocolate chips or bars .
    • Peppermint Candies : You can use candy cane or peppermint candies. I like Starlight Mint variety.
    • Coconut Oil : Helps to easily melt chocolate and get nice shiny glaze on top.
    • Peppermint Extract : This is optional but if you like intense peppermint flavor, add couple drops . You can skip it if it's not easily available.

    Instructions

    1. Line a cookie sheet with a parchment paper.
    2. Add the peppermint into a Ziploc bag. Using a small hammer or rolling pin, crush the mints to a course texture.
    3. Melt the chocolate using your preferred method. Stir in peppermint extract in the melted chocolate.
    4. Pour this melted chocolate mixture onto a parchment paper, and spread it in an even layer using a spatula. ( do it quickly)
    5. Sprinkle the crushed mints evenly onto the top of the layered melted chocolate, using a spatula, gently press down the mints so that it sticks to the chocolate.
    6. Set the baking sheet aside for an hour or until chocolate has completely set.
    7. Lift the set chocolate bark from the parchment paper. Break the chocolate bark into pieces as desired. You can break it randomly or into patterns.
    8. Store it in an air-tight container refrigerated.

    How to Make Layers on the bark

    Chocolate peppermint bark is typically made with white chocolate. You can use dark chocolate, semi sweet or white milk chocolate as well.

    It also is easy to do a layered chocolate bark. Simply layer white and dark chocolate over each other. It looks prettier that way. I am showing white, dark and two layer bark in the picture.

    Pro tips

    • Use the BEST quality chocolate
    • Don't crush peppermint candy to hard. You want bits and pieces and not fine powder.
    • Keep things ready before you melt chocolate since you have it spread it very quickly.

    Recipe FAQs

    What kind of chocolate is best for melting?

    You can use several different types of chocolates to make the bark. Use best quality chocolate for decadent and rich taste. You can use melting chips, plain chocolate bars as well as baking chocolate chips used for baking. You can also use candy melts but they taste too sugary and not as rich as real chocolate.

    Why do you add oil to melted chocolate?

    Adding a little bit of coconut oil helps chocolate chips melt smoothly. It also helps in evenly spreading the chocolate.  You also get a nice shiny glaze on top once the chocolate firms.

    How to Melt chocolate in the microwave?

    Put the chocolate chunks in microwave safe bowl. Put the bowl in microwave.  Using 30 second intervals,  heat the chocolate.  After every 30 seconds , take the bowl out and stir the chocolate well. You need about 2-3 minutes to get well melted chocolate.  Melted chocolate can burn easily so keep an eye out.

    How to melt chocolate in Instant Pot?

    Add 2 cups of water in the inner pot of Instant Pot. Place a trivet in the main insert.  Place a bowl on top of the trivet. Add chocolate chunks to the bowl.
    Turn ON Instant Pot on SAUTE mode (more). Once the water starts to boil, cancel SAUTE and press keep warm. Whisk until all the chocolate has melted, it will take around 4-5 minutes.

    How to melt chocolate on stove?

    Double broiler is the traditional method of melting chocolate on stove top. Bring one inch of water to a simmer in a small pot. Set the heatproof bowl over the mouth of the pot. Add chocolate in the bowl. Stir chocolate as it softens. When you have just a few small un-melted chunks, remove bowl from heat and stir to melt the rest of the chocolate.  Use immediately.

    Chocolate Peppermint Bark

    Prajakta Sukhatme
    3-ingredient Chocolate Peppermint Bark can be made in just 10 minutes. This delicious chocolate recipe is everyone's favorite for Holiday gifting
    5 from 2 votes
    Print Recipe Pin Recipe
    Prep Time 5 minutes mins
    Cook Time 5 minutes mins
    Cooling Time 5 minutes mins
    Total Time 15 minutes mins
    Course Desserts
    Cuisine American
    Servings 10 -12 big pieces
    Calories 213 kcal

    Ingredients
      

    • 2.5 cups chocolate use bar or chips
    • 1 cup peppermint candy
    • 1 teaspoon coconut oil
    • 4-5 drops of pure peppermint extract optional

    Instructions
     

    • Line a cookie sheet with a parchment paper.
    • Add the peppermint candy into a Ziploc bag. Using a small hammer or rolling pin, crush the mints to a course texture. ( do NOT make fine powder)
    • Pour chocolate chunks in the glass bowl. Add the coconut oil on chocolate chunks. Melt the chocolate using your preferred method. ( 3 easy methods are listed below in notes) Stir in peppermint extract in the melted chocolate.
    • Pour this melted chocolate mixture onto a parchment paper, and spread it in an even layer using a spatula. ( do it quickly)
    • Sprinkle the crushed mints evenly onto the top of the layered melted chocolate, using a spatula, gently press down the mints so that it sticks to the chocolate.
    • Set the baking sheet aside for an hour or until chocolate has completely set.
    • Lift the set chocolate bark from the parchment paper. Break the chocolate bark into pieces as desired. You can break it randomly or into patterns.
    • Store it in an air-tight container refrigerated.

    Notes

    Double Broiler Method to melt Chcolate

    This is the traditional method of melting chocolate. Bring one inch of water to a simmer in a small pot. Set the heatproof bowl over the mouth of the pot. Add chocolate in the bowl. Stir chocolate as it softens. When you have just a few small unmelted chunks, remove bowl from heat and stir to melt the rest of the chocolate.  Use immediately.

    Microwave Method to Melt Chocolate :

    Put the chocolate chunks in microwave safe bowl. Put the bowl in microwave.  Using 30 second intervals,  heat the chocolate.  After every 30 seconds , take the bowl out and stir the chocolate well. You need about 2-3 minutes to get well melted chocolate.  Melted chocolate can burn easily so keep an eye out.

    How to Melt Chocolate in Instant Pot

    Add 2 cups of water in the inner pot of Instant Pot. Place a trivet in the main insert.  Place a bowl on top of the trivet. Add chocolate chunks to the bowl.
    Turn ON Instant Pot on SAUTE mode (more). Once the water starts to boil, cancel SAUTE and press keep warm. Whisk until all the chocolate has melted, it will take around 4-5 minutes.
